NivuFlow Stick

The Flow Stick is a mobile measurement system for discharge measurement in watercourses, such as rivers, streams and canals.

Advantages

The compact system can be easily transported and is ready for use within moments. Convenient operation via smartphone or tablet makes measurements simple and intuitive. The system contains no wearing parts and is maintenance-free. All components are light weight and compactly attached to the holding rod, which makes handling in the water easy and safe.

The stored data can be read out directly on site via WLAN. Previous measurements can be loaded and visualised. Deviations in the measurement quality are signalled by the system and the quality indication is always stored in the data.

  • Complete detection of the profile
  • Discharge calculation method according to ISO 748:2021: Mean-Section, Mid-Section method
  • Integrated hydrostatic level measurement

Applications

  • Storm water runoff studies
  • Measuring flows in rivers, culverts and streams
  • Monitoring water velocity in ditches and canals
  • Irrigation channel measurement & control
  • Surface water monitoring
  • Industrial outflow monitoring
